About Searles Elementary

Searles Elementary is a regular public school located in Union City, California, in the heart of Alameda County. Situated at 33629 15th St., this elementary school serves students from kindergarten through fifth grade. With an enrollment of 712 students and a student-teacher ratio of 26.4:1, Searles Elementary provides a supportive learning environment with 27 full-time equivalent teachers dedicated to each child’s education.

The academic performance at Searles Elementary shows room for growth, as reflected in the MySchoolScout rating of 4.1 out of 10 and state ranking of #6852 out of 9566 schools in California. The school's overall academic score is 4.4/10, with 35% of students meeting or exceeding proficiency levels in ELA/Reading and 26% proficient or above in Math. Despite the current performance metrics, Searles Elementary continues to focus on student development and community engagement.

Located within a large suburban area, the school benefits from a diverse neighborhood setting where it plays an integral role in supporting families and their children’s educational journeys.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Searles Elementary has a median household income of $137,194. It is a well-educated community where 45%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$1,058,200, with a median rent of $2,713/month. The local poverty rate of 7.0%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 33 minutes.
